Abstract
This paper analyzes the characteristics of flexible job shop scheduling problem,and proposes an improved genetic algorithm to solve the problem. In the case of the maximum completion time as the performance index,a flexible shop scheduling method based on the improved algorithm is designed to change the population initialization method to improve the search efficiency, and combine the problem characteristics to design a reasonable chromosome coding method,crossover operator and mutation opera?tor to improve Solving efficiency. The feasibility and validity of the proposed initialization method are verified by experimental simu?lation.关键词
